First, it is important to understand the core design and structure of an Insulated Quick Disconnect Wire Connector. As the name suggests, this connector consists of two main parts: a male terminal and a female terminal, both pre-insulated with durable insulating materials such as nylon, polyvinyl chloride (PVC), or heat-shrinkable polymer. The metal terminal inside is typically made of tinned copper or brass, which provides excellent electrical conductivity and resistance to corrosion, while the outer insulation layer acts as a protective barrier against short circuits, electrical leaks, and environmental damage. Unlike permanent soldered connections or crimped terminals that require specialized tools to remove, quick disconnect designs allow users to separate and reconnect the wiring in seconds without cutting or damaging the wires, making them ideal for applications where components need to be replaced or reconfigured frequently.
Secondly, the key benefits of Insulated Quick Disconnect Wire Connectors extend far beyond simple convenience. One of the most significant advantages is improved safety. The full insulation covering eliminates exposed metal contact, greatly reducing the risk of accidental electric shock, short circuits, and fire hazards, especially in high-vibration or high-moisture environments. For automotive applications, for example, where engine compartments experience constant vibration and exposure to oil, water, and temperature fluctuations, the durable insulation protects the connection from corrosion and accidental contact with metal chassis, preventing potentially dangerous electrical faults. Additionally, the quick disconnect feature reduces maintenance time dramatically: when a faulty component needs to be replaced, technicians can simply disconnect the connector instead of stripping and re-crimping new wires, cutting down repair time from hours to minutes. This not only reduces labor costs for industrial and automotive maintenance but also makes it easier for hobbyists to complete DIY projects without advanced electrical skills.
Another major advantage of Insulated Quick Disconnect Wire Connectors is their versatility across a wide range of applications. They are manufactured in different sizes and current ratings to accommodate different wire gauges, from small 22-gauge wires used in low-voltage electronic devices to larger 10-gauge wires used in high-current automotive or industrial systems. Different insulation types are also available for specific use cases: heat-shrink insulated connectors provide extra sealing against moisture and corrosion, making them perfect for marine applications or outdoor wiring, while nylon-insulated connectors offer excellent mechanical strength and resistance to abrasion for indoor industrial use. Common applications include automotive lighting and audio system upgrades, battery connections for recreational vehicles, industrial control panel wiring, home appliance repairs, and even custom DIY projects such as solar panel setups and hobbyist robotics. This versatility has made them a staple in the inventory of every electrician, mechanic, and electronics enthusiast.
Furthermore, when it comes to long-term reliability, Insulated Quick Disconnect Wire Connectors outperform many alternative connection methods when installed correctly. The crimped connection between the terminal and the wire creates a secure, low-resistance electrical bond that does not loosen over time even with constant vibration, unlike screw terminals that can become loose from repeated movement. The tinned metal core resists oxidation and corrosion, ensuring consistent electrical performance for years, even in harsh environments. When compared to permanent connections, quick disconnect connectors also add flexibility to system design: engineers can design modular systems where components can be swapped out for upgrades or repairs without rebuilding the entire wiring harness, reducing long-term operational costs for industrial equipment and consumer products alike. For example, in commercial catering equipment, where heating elements or motors need regular replacement, quick disconnect connectors allow maintenance teams to replace faulty parts quickly without taking the entire unit out of service for extended periods.
Finally, it is important to note that proper selection and installation are key to maximizing the performance of Insulated Quick Disconnect Wire Connectors. Users should always select a connector that matches the wire gauge and current rating of their application, as using an undersized connector can lead to overheating and failure. Additionally, using the correct crimping tool to secure the terminal to the wire ensures a tight, reliable connection that will not loosen over time. While these connectors are designed for repeated disconnection and reconnection, excessive use beyond the manufacturer’s recommended cycle can lead to wear on the terminal contacts, so they should be replaced if signs of corrosion or loose fit are observed. By following these basic guidelines, users can fully leverage the benefits of this practical wiring component to create safe, reliable, and easy-to-maintain electrical systems.
